That's because you are just starting to think (I must be making progress :shock: ) Ramsey played two years under SOS and what ever that was that he ran (it wasn't a "Pro" scheme that's for sure). Before that he was a rookie that held out of training camp and never caught up. I beleive Gibbs played Brunell as long as he did because Ramsey wasn't ready when he was needed (more proof Gibbs will not rush his QBs developement). It has been a combination of things that have slowed his progression.
1. The rookie holdout.... but projected starter
2. Coaching changes ..... always listed as the #1
3. A year and a half of QB roulette...... No one knew weekend or week-out who was under center
4. A year and a half of being pounded....that happens when you have 5 players blocking and 8 rushing the passer,
5. Didn't start camp healthy last year while fighting for his job..... Hence the slow start
